The U.S. remote infrastructure management market is set to experience substantial growth in the coming years due to the increasing demand for efficient and secure IT infrastructure management solutions. With the growing trend of remote work and the need for seamless connectivity, businesses are heavily investing in remote infrastructure management services to ensure uninterrupted operations.
Market Dynamics:
1. Increasing Demand for Remote Work Solutions: The shift towards remote work models has created a surge in the demand for remote infrastructure management services to ensure secure and efficient IT operations.
2. Advancements in Technology: The adoption of advanced technologies such as AI, IoT, and automation in infrastructure management solutions is driving market growth by offering improved efficiency and cost savings.
3. Cost-Effective Solutions: Businesses are looking for cost-effective IT management solutions, and remote infrastructure management offers a viable option for reducing operational costs.
Industry Restraints:
1. Security Concerns: The increasing instances of cyber threats and data breaches have raised concerns about the security of remote infrastructure management solutions, posing a challenge for market growth.
2. Regulatory Compliance: Adhering to industry regulations and compliance standards for remote infrastructure management services can be a significant challenge for businesses, hindering market growth.

Competitive Landscape:
The U.S. remote infrastructure management market is highly competitive, with key players competing on the basis of service offerings, technology innovations, and strategic alliances. Some of the leading companies operating in the market include IBM, HP Enterprise, Accenture, Cisco Systems, and Dell Technologies, among others. These companies are focused on continuous product development and expanding their service portfolio to gain a competitive edge in the market. Mergers and acquisitions, partnerships, and collaborations are also key strategies adopted by players to strengthen their market position and expand their customer base.
